WebIn Western countries an orchestra usually includes stringed instruments, such as violins, cellos, and violas; woodwind instruments, such as flutes, oboes, and bassoons; brass instruments, such as trumpets, trombones, and tubas; and percussion instruments, such as drums, gongs, and the xylophone. Weborchestra includes 2 flutes, 2 oboes d’amore, 2 oboes da caccia, strings, continuo (cellos, string bass, and organ) there are 14 movements in this cantata, beginning with an orchestral piece (called “sinfonia”). This is the only cantata among the six that starts with a piece for orchestra alone. On the Third Day of the Festival of Christmas
